Grillades and also grits is a standard Creole dish originating from New Orleans. The major element of home plate, grillades, refers to very finely chopped pieces of pork or veal that are pan-fried and also slowly cooked with chopped peppers, celery, onions, as well as tomatoes.

Blackened alligator is a specialized identified from Louisiana, made with pan-seared slices of seasoned alligator meat as the celebrity active ingredient. The meal is commonly prepared by rubbing bite-sized components of alligator meat with a blend of spices and herbs before the meat is seared or blackened in a smoking warm cast-iron frying pan with just a small quantity of oil.

These tasty balls commonly contain boudin sausage meat formed right into balls, damaged, tossed in breadcrumbs, then fried in oil. Boudin sausage is prepared with prepared rice, onions, eco-friendly next page peppers, ground pork, and many natural herbs. Although some Louisiana restaurants serve them for breakfast, it is advised to offer boudin balls as an appetiser.

Bananas Foster is a famous dessert invented in New Orleans in the 1950s. It includes bananas sauted in rum, brown sugar, banana liqueur, butter, and also flavorings.

As opposed to some tourism promos, New Orleans is not a Cajun town, although lots of Cajuns relocated to New Orleans after The Second World War as well as expanded More Bonuses to dominate specific components of the city, such as Westwego and Marrero on the West Financial institution.

French nobles and army police officers mixed with the Spanish to develop a Creole community. "Creole," as utilized in New Orleans, refers either to the offspring of the French and Spanish settlers or to individuals of French, Spanish, and also African descent who were understood as gens de couleur libres or free-people-of-color (Snyder 1990, Tregle 1992).
